Output 3e89bb1b948637dec7e3fb60b41c85b3149e4412571bc82ca12d4eae02c0aaf9:3

value
352447566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9ad6ca6576a728cd63d960f5ff0ce676ce8fecf OP_EQUAL
address
3L5PVqjrR7Cnqt5cR5UjXXt3ToheJUrdT4
transaction
3e89bb1b948637dec7e3fb60b41c85b3149e4412571bc82ca12d4eae02c0aaf9
confirmations
239900
spent
true